How many revolution/hour in 1 rad/sec? The answer is 572.95779578552. We assume you are converting between revolution/hour and radian/second. You can view more details on each measurement unit: revolution/hour or rad/sec The SI derived unit for frequency is the hertz. 1 hertz is equal to 3600 revolution/hour, or 6.2831853 rad/sec.
